Artists in Action on the Edmonds Waterfront: New Artists Each Sunday!

   Enjoy art made before your eyes, the beautiful Edmonds waterfront and the cool notes of the SeaJazz band on the water side of Anthony's restaurant at 456 Admiral Way in Edmonds for a rich day of free experiences.  
  This Sunday we have:
 - April Richardson, printmaker, demo: applying thin layers of ink and paper, scraping/tearing it away, rebuilding layer after layer to achieve depth.
- Francine Moo-Young, wearable art designer, demo: working with leather.
-  Lois Gaylord, handweaver/mixed media, showing tablet weaving.
- Marjorie Fiddler, handweaver, demo: weaving on an 8 shaft floor loom
- Andy Eccleshall, painter, Edmonds Arts Festival 2013 People's Choice Award Winner, will be painting
 All under the blue tent on the water side of Anthony's restaurant at the Edmonds Marina. 
  Feel free to ask the artists questions.  Experience free fun in the sun for everyone each Sunday through August from 1-4 PM.
  This event is sponsored by the Port of Edmonds, ArtWorks, the Edmonds School District #15  and the Edmonds Arts Festival.
